Engineering on EC 2.1.1.297 - peptide chain release factor N5-glutamine methyltransferase
Please wait a moment until all data is loaded. This message will disappear when all data is loaded.
L28A
site-directed mutagenesis, the L28A mutation reduces the in vitro denaturation temperature of HemK-N-terminal domain from 50°C to 30°C
additional information
mutated HemK N-terminal domain in which four conserved Leu residues occur, comprising the hydrophobic core of the N-terminal domain, are simultaneously replaced with Ala (4×A)
